Lets compare vitamin content per 1 kilogram of Dry parboiled enriched Long-grain White Rice vs Cassava:
- 1 kilogram of Dry parboiled enriched Long-grain White Rice has 6.9 times more Vitamin B1, 5.9 times more Vitamin B3, 6.3 times more Vitamin B5, 5.1 times more Vitamin B6 and 9.5 times more Vitamin B9 than Cassava.
- While 1 kg of Raw Cassava contains more Vitamin C than Dry parboiled enriched Long-grain White Rice.
- Both Dry parboiled enriched Long-grain White Rice and Cassava provide similar amounts of Vitamin B2 per one kilogram.
- 1 kilogram of Dry parboiled enriched Long-grain White Rice have insufficient amounts of Vitamin C
- Both Dry parboiled enriched Long-grain White Rice as well as Raw Cassava have insufficient amounts of Vitamin A, Vitamin B12, Vitamin D, Vitamin E and Vitamin K in one kilogram.
Comparing minerals per 1 kilogram for Dry parboiled enriched Long-grain White Rice vs Cassava:
- 1 kilogram of Dry parboiled enriched Long-grain White Rice has 4.4 times more Calcium, 2.8 times more Copper, 12.3 times more Iron, 1.3 times more Magnesium, 2.7 times more Manganese, 5.7 times more Phosphorus, 28.4 times more Selenium and 3 times more Zinc than Cassava.
- While 1 kg of Raw Cassava contains 1.6 times more Potassium than Dry parboiled enriched Long-grain White Rice.
- 1 kilogram of Cassava lack sufficient amounts of Calcium and Selenium
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 1 kilogram:
- 1 kilogram of Dry parboiled enriched Long-grain White Rice has 2.3 times more Energy, 2.1 times more Carbohydrate and 5.5 times more Protein than Cassava.
- While 1 kg of Raw Cassava contains 5.2 times more Sugars than Dry parboiled enriched Long-grain White Rice.
- Both Dry parboiled enriched Long-grain White Rice and Cassava offer comparable quantities of Fiber per one kilogram.
- Both Dry parboiled enriched Long-grain White Rice as well as Raw Cassava provide inadequate amounts of Omega 3 and Omega 6 in one kilogram.
